Lawn Aeration

Lawn aeration is the process of perforating soil with small holes to allow air, water, and nutrients to penetrate deep into grass roots. This promotes healthier, thicker lawns by reducing soil compaction and improving drainage. Regular aeration helps your lawn recover from foot traffic, drought, and other stresses, making it greener and more resilient year-round.


🌱 Encourages Strong Root Growth

By opening up the soil, lawn aeration gives roots more access to oxygen and nutrients. This helps grass develop deeper, stronger roots, which in turn supports a thicker and healthier lawn. Deep roots also make your lawn more resistant to drought and disease. Over time, these benefits build a lush and vibrant outdoor space. Aeration sets the foundation for sustained lawn health.


πŸ’§ Improves Water Absorption

Compacted soil can cause water to run off rather than soaking in, leading to dry patches and wasted water. Aeration helps water penetrate more deeply and evenly across the lawn. This improves moisture distribution and makes irrigation systems more effective. Healthier soil retains moisture better, supporting grass during hot or dry periods. The result is a greener lawn that stays hydrated longer.


🌿 Reduces Thatch Build-Up

Thatch is a dense layer of dead grass and roots that can choke your lawn if it becomes too thick. Aeration breaks up this layer and helps organic material decompose naturally. This improves nutrient flow to the soil and prevents disease and pest problems linked to heavy thatch. Regular aeration keeps thatch levels manageable. A balanced lawn environment supports even growth and color.


🏑 Enhances Fertilizer Effectiveness

When fertilizer is applied to compacted soil, it often sits on the surface or washes away. Aeration allows fertilizer to reach the root zone directly, where it’s most effective. This means your lawn gets more benefit from each treatment. Proper nutrient delivery encourages dense, green grass. Over time, this makes maintenance easier and results more consistent.


🌞 Improves Lawn Resilience

Aerated lawns recover faster from stress caused by foot traffic, extreme heat, or heavy rain. Better root systems and improved drainage keep grass healthier during seasonal changes. Resilient lawns maintain color and thickness even during challenging conditions. This adds beauty and value to your property throughout the year. Regular aeration helps your lawn thrive, season after season.


🌾 Reduces Soil Compaction

High-traffic areas can compress soil, limiting air and nutrient movement. Aeration loosens compacted areas, restoring balance and encouraging new growth. This process keeps grass roots healthy and helps prevent bare patches. Reduced compaction also supports beneficial soil organisms that contribute to lawn health. Together, these benefits keep your lawn strong and full.
